What does C_S4CAM_2308 validate?

The available evidence connects C_S4CAM_2308 with application-level capability in SAP S/4HANA Cloud, public edition Asset Management rather than with general ERP knowledge. Preparation should therefore demonstrate that you can connect maintenance business requirements to roles, processes, scope items, phase-model activities, and relevant configuration decisions.

SAP’s Asset Management product learning describes support for maintenance planning, scheduling, and execution. It also points to analytics, resource management, performance monitoring, and environment, health, and safety management as related areas. For this exam guide, the most defensible preparation focus is the implementation and configuration work explicitly described in SAP’s Asset Management courses.

Do not treat the 2308 identifier as proof that every current SAP learning or certification rule remains unchanged. The official material supplied here identifies the certification through an SAP Community post and describes the 2308 public-edition release, but it does not provide a current exam landing page, blueprint, retirement date, delivery format, question count, duration, passing score, or price for this specific code. Verify those details in SAP’s certification portfolio before scheduling.

Who is the certification aimed at?

This certification is most relevant to consultants who implement or configure Asset Management in SAP S/4HANA Cloud, public edition. It can also suit professionals who translate maintenance requirements into SAP processes and need a structured way to assess their knowledge before taking on implementation responsibilities.

SAP assigns the related learning-course role as Consultant and associates it with the S/4HANA SCM Cloud edition. That role signal is more useful than assuming the certification is intended for every maintenance user. A planner, supervisor, or business user may benefit from the subject matter without needing the same configuration depth as an implementation consultant.

Use a simple role check before committing to preparation. If your work involves explaining how maintenance roles collaborate, selecting or interpreting scope items, following the phase model, and configuring organizational units, technical objects, notifications, or orders, the certification’s learning path is closely aligned. If your work is limited to end-user transactions, first build the underlying business-process knowledge rather than starting with memorization of application terms.

The stated prerequisite for SAP’s implementation course is “Exploring Business Processes in SAP S/4HANA Asset Management.” The configuration course lists the implementation course and related products-and-roles learning as prerequisites. This suggests a progression from process understanding to implementation and then configuration; it is a practical learning sequence, not a published exam prerequisite unless SAP’s current booking page says otherwise.

Which skills should your study plan measure?

The supplied official research does not include a percentage blueprint or a list of exam domains for C_S4CAM_2308. You should not assign weights to topics or compare bare percentages. Instead, use SAP’s published course outcomes as a skills checklist and confirm the current exam scope through SAP before booking.

The implementation course says that learners should be able to identify the business roles associated with Asset Management and describe how those roles collaborate on reactive, proactive, and overhead maintenance. Test yourself by explaining who performs each responsibility, what information that role needs, and how a maintenance activity moves between roles.

The same course covers nine phases of asset management and the processes associated with each phase. Your notes should map each phase to its purpose, inputs, decisions, outputs, and related system tasks. A useful checkpoint is whether you can explain the process without copying a course heading and can identify where a business requirement belongs in the phase model.

SAP also states that the course teaches learners to perform system tasks related to those phases and processes. Reading a process description is not enough. For each major scenario, write the intended business result, the relevant master or transactional object, the responsible role, and the configuration or scope-item dependency that could affect the result.

Configuration is a separate capability cluster. SAP’s configuration course covers SAP Central Business Configuration and configuration of organizational units, technical objects, notifications, orders, and other Asset Management elements. Prepare to reason about why a setting is needed and what process it enables, rather than merely recalling the name of a configuration activity.

Treat these outcomes as preparation targets, not as an official examination blueprint. SAP’s certification overview is the appropriate place to check the current certification information and any published exam-specific scope.

How should you sequence the SAP learning content?

Start with business processes, continue through implementation concepts, and finish with configuration and system demonstration. This order prevents a common mistake: trying to learn configuration labels before understanding the maintenance decision that the configuration supports.

Begin with “Exploring Business Processes in SAP S/4HANA Asset Management,” which SAP lists as a prerequisite for the implementation course. Build a one-page process map while studying. Include the maintenance objective, the role involved, the phase-model position, the scope item or process relationship, and the system action that follows.

Next, use the implementation course. SAP lists it as an intermediate course lasting 4 hr 50 min and containing four units. Its units address introducing Asset Management, managing access and identities, working with scope items, and using the phase model. The course is available in German, Spanish, French, Japanese, Korean, Portuguese, and Chinese, according to the supplied course information.

The implementation course’s unit structure gives you a useful order for revision: first understand the solution and access responsibilities, then examine scope items, and finally connect the phase model to processes and system tasks. Do not skip scope items because they seem administrative; implementation decisions depend on knowing which delivered process supports a requirement.

Use the configuration course after the implementation material. SAP lists it as an intermediate course lasting 4 hr 59 min and containing three units. The units introduce SAP Central Business Configuration, apply product-specific Asset Management configuration, and demonstrate the system. The course is available in German, Spanish, French, Japanese, Korean, Portuguese, and Chinese.

The configuration course breaks down into a 50 min lesson on SAP Central Business Configuration, 4 hr 4 min across seven lessons on product-specific configuration, and a 5 min system-demonstration lesson. These times are course information, not a prediction of the time you personally need to become exam-ready. Use the longer configuration unit for hands-on notes and scenario reconstruction rather than passive replay.

If you have access to an appropriate SAP S/4HANA Cloud environment or the SAP S/4HANA Cloud Sandbox referenced on SAP’s Asset Management product page, use it to connect concepts with workflows. Do not infer that every sandbox activity reproduces the certification exam. The goal is to practise decisions and navigation logic, not to search for exam questions.

What to record while studying

For every process, record five items: the business objective, the responsible role, the relevant object or data, the configuration or scope dependency, and the expected outcome. This compact record becomes more useful than a long glossary because it forces you to connect terms that may appear separately in learning material.

Keep a second list called “why this choice.” When you encounter an organizational unit, technical object, notification, order, identity, or scope item, write why it is used and what would be affected if it were absent or configured incorrectly. This is especially valuable for scenario-based reasoning.

How do implementation and configuration topics fit together?

Implementation knowledge explains what the business is trying to accomplish; configuration knowledge explains how the public-edition system is prepared to support it. Study the two as a chain: role and requirement, selected scope, phase-model process, organizational or technical data, configuration activity, and resulting system task.

For organizational units, focus on the business structure they represent and how that structure supports maintenance responsibility, planning, or execution. Avoid memorizing isolated definitions. Ask which business decision requires the unit and which downstream process would become ambiguous without it.

For technical objects, study their role in representing the physical assets or equipment that maintenance teams manage. Connect the object to notifications, orders, planning, scheduling, and execution. A strong answer should explain not only what the object is, but why its data matters to the maintenance lifecycle.

For notifications and orders, distinguish the purpose of recording a problem or request from the purpose of planning and executing work. Build a comparison table with trigger, information captured, responsible role, follow-up action, and relationship to the phase model. This will help you avoid treating every maintenance record as interchangeable.

For SAP Central Business Configuration, learn the sequence and intent described in the course rather than trying to reproduce undocumented screens. The official course outcome is to explain the steps in SAP Central Business Configuration and apply product-specific configuration for Asset Management. Your notes should therefore emphasize dependencies and decision points.

Access and identities deserve deliberate review. The implementation course includes a unit on managing access and identities, while the configuration course connects the consultant role to product configuration. Study how access considerations affect a role’s ability to perform its process responsibility, but do not invent role names or authorization behavior that the supplied sources do not state.

Scope items should be studied as delivered process choices. For each scope item in your learning material, note the business situation it supports, the roles involved, the phase-model relationship, and the system tasks that demonstrate it. This makes scope-item revision operational instead of purely definitional.

What practical exercises reveal weak preparation?

Use scenario reconstruction rather than recall drills. Given a maintenance requirement, you should be able to identify the relevant role, classify the work as reactive, proactive, or overhead maintenance, place it in the appropriate phase-model context, and name the configuration or system task that would support the process.

Exercise one: take a reactive-maintenance scenario and write the sequence from reported issue to completed work. Mark where a notification is relevant, where an order becomes relevant, which role collaborates at each stage, and what information must be available for the next decision. Check the sequence against SAP learning content rather than relying on an unofficial answer key.

Exercise two: take a proactive-maintenance scenario and identify what changes compared with reactive work. Concentrate on planning logic, recurring or preventive intent, technical-object information, and the collaboration between roles. The point is to explain the process distinction, not to invent a system transaction or claim a particular screen is tested.

Exercise three: choose an organizational change and trace its configuration consequences. For example, describe what you would need to clarify when maintenance responsibility is reorganized. Identify the affected organizational data, roles, scope or configuration considerations, and validation steps. Keep the example generic unless your SAP course or system documentation supplies the exact implementation detail.

Exercise four: explain a phase-model process to a colleague in two minutes. Then ask the colleague to challenge the explanation with a different role or maintenance type. If your explanation collapses when the scenario changes, revisit the process map rather than adding more flashcards.

Exercise five: perform a configuration walkthrough from requirement to demonstration. Start with a stated business need, identify the relevant configuration area, record assumptions, and describe how you would verify the outcome. The configuration course’s system-demonstration unit is short, so supplement it with your own verification checklist instead of assuming viewing a demonstration equals practice.

What mistakes make preparation inefficient?

The most damaging mistake is studying unofficial question dumps as a substitute for competence. Leaked or reconstructed questions are not a reliable representation of the current exam, may violate certification rules, and do not teach the implementation reasoning that the SAP learning outcomes require. Use official learning content, legitimate system practice, and self-authored scenarios instead.

Another mistake is treating course duration as a readiness measure. SAP publishes course times, but completing a lesson does not prove that you can perform or explain the associated task. After each unit, close the material and reconstruct the process from memory, then verify gaps using the official course.

Do not overfocus on configuration while ignoring roles and maintenance processes. A consultant who can name settings but cannot explain reactive, proactive, and overhead maintenance will struggle to select appropriate implementation decisions. Alternate process study with configuration mapping so that each technical topic has a business reason.

Do not memorize the nine phases as an unconnected list. For each phase, attach its process, role collaboration, relevant data, and system task. If you cannot explain what changes when the business scenario changes, the list has not become usable knowledge.

Do not assume that the 2308 release article is an exam blueprint. The SAP News article describes public-edition release developments, including user-experience and business-configuration changes, but the supplied evidence does not say which of those changes are examinable for C_S4CAM_2308. Use the article for release context and consult current SAP certification information for scope.

Avoid creating unsupported certainty about delivery. The supplied SAP certification overview says that certification options can include one, two, or six attempts and that SAP Learning Hub includes four exam attempts. It does not establish which option applies to C_S4CAM_2308, nor does it provide this exam’s delivery mode, duration, language list, price, or question count. Confirm those items before purchase.

Finally, do not schedule solely because you have finished the course. Schedule when you can explain the process map, distinguish maintenance types, connect roles to activities, reason through scope-item choices, and describe configuration verification without copying notes.

How do certification maintenance and retirement rules affect planning?

Certification maintenance is a separate decision from initial exam preparation. SAP states that an existing certification can be maintained through a short annual assessment that extends validity by 12 months, but the applicable pathway depends on the certification’s evolution and your SAP Learning Hub access. Check your personalized SAP status rather than assuming the same rule applies indefinitely.

SAP says that the 90-day window is the period before expiry in which you can complete a Stay Certified assessment and receive a 12-month extension. The window opens 90 days before the expiry date and closes on the expiry date itself. If you are already certified, put the expiry date and the opening of this window on your own calendar.

Completing the assessment early does not move the next expiry date to the assessment date. SAP explains that the next expiry date is set 12 months after the original expiry date, so completing it earlier in the window preserves the remaining current-certification period.

SAP states that maintaining certification through the redesigned program requires an SAP Learning Hub subscription. Learners without a subscription can purchase and retake an SAP Certification exam each year. Confirm the pathway offered for your specific credential and account before relying on either option.

Retirement requires a separate status check. SAP says that once a certification is retired, learners can no longer book the exam or complete a Stay Certified assessment after the retirement date. Learners with a valid certificate on the retirement date receive an additional 12-month validity from that retirement date until the certificate expires. The supplied research does not establish a retirement date for C_S4CAM_2308.

If you fail to complete a mandatory Stay Certified assessment or a recommended successor certification before the existing certificate expires, SAP says you will no longer be certified and will need to complete a full SAP Certification exam to regain certification. Monitor SAP Learning Hub’s My Learning dashboard and official certification communications for your actual status.
